Cancellation Self: Easy Method

What is SELF

Service overview

SELF is a subscription-based gaming self-exclusion and habit-management service that helps users set restrictions to promote responsible play.

It offers account-based access and paid tiers for additional features, with subscriptions billed on a recurring basis.

Who uses SELF

SELF is used by individuals seeking to limit gambling activity and by facilities that provide SELF accounts to members or patrons.

Subscriptions may be managed directly with SELF or through platform stores (Apple App Store, Google Play) depending on how you signed up.

How to cancel SELF

Cancel via the SELF website (web account)

  • Log into your SELF account on the SELF website or app account settings.
  • Go to Account Settings or Subscriptions and select "Cancel Subscription".
  • Note that cancellation typically takes effect at the end of the current billing cycle.

Cancel via mobile app stores

  • If you subscribed through iOS: open Settings → your name → Subscriptions → find SELF → Cancel. Cancellation takes effect after the current period.
  • If you subscribed through Android: open Google Play Store → Profile → Payments & subscriptions → Subscriptions → find SELF → Cancel. Cancellation takes effect after the current billing period.
  • For step-by-step guidance and common issues, see this summary: How to cancel SELF (postclic).

What happens when you cancel

Access after cancellation

Your subscription generally remains active until the end of the current paid billing cycle.

You typically retain access to premium features until that date, after which access is removed unless you re-subscribe.

Billing and renewal

After you cancel, future automatic renewals stop; no further subscription charges should occur.

If you cancel via an app store, the store handles the subscription renewal and termination.

Will I get a refund?

SELF refund policy (general)

SELF’s terms state subscription fees are non-refundable; they do not provide refunds for partial months or unused services.

Refunds are generally not provided unless exceptional technical issues prevented use and support agrees to an adjustment.

App store refunds and exceptions

  • If you subscribed via the Apple App Store or Google Play, the store’s refund policies may apply and you must request refunds through that store.
  • If charges were unauthorized or there was a billing error, consider contacting your payment provider or bank to dispute the charge.

Your consumer rights in South Africa

Local law considerations

SELF’s terms do not explicitly reference South African consumer protection laws such as the Consumer Protection Act 68 of 2008.

The verified sources do not show a statutory cooling-off or mandatory 14-day refund right in SELF’s terms for South African users.

Options and next steps

  • If you subscribed via App Store or Google Play, use the store refund processes for disputes or refund requests.
  • Consider disputing unauthorized or problematic charges with your bank or card issuer if you cannot resolve the issue with SELF or the store.
  • Keep records of communications, receipts, and screenshots when pursuing a dispute or complaint.

Common mistakes

Assuming immediate termination

Many users expect access to stop immediately when they cancel; in most cases cancellation takes effect only at the end of the current billing period.

Always check the final access date and keep a copy of the cancellation confirmation.

Requesting refunds from the wrong place

If you subscribed via Apple or Google, asking SELF directly for a store-processed refund can delay resolution.

Use the App Store or Google Play refund request process for subscriptions billed through those stores, and retain proof of your request.
